Essential duties and Responsibilities:
- Perform day-to-day operations of the facility and general office duties including: answering a high volume of inbound calls, placement of outbound calls, monitoring of voicemail, recordkeeping, file maintenance, sorting and distribution of incoming mail and facsimiles.
- Schedule patient appointments according to defined protocols.
- Inform patient of appointment date, arrival time, and location; answer any questions the patient or patient representative may have.
- Maintain an understanding of services provided by provider at each location.
- Efficiently types, talks and navigates multiple healthcare platforms and reference material at the same time to assist the patient in a timely manner.
- Greet patients and guests upon arrival, confirm identity and provide necessary information related to their visit.
- Confirm patient demographics, insurance information, prior authorizations, physician referrals and other check-in procedures as directed.
- Collect co-payments, fees for services and past due balances.
- Post payments, process billing information, and follow end of day closing procedures.
- Provide excellent customer service to deliver a positive patient and family experience, identify and respond to any additional needs in a courteous and timely manner, treat others with care and respect while maintaining privacy and confidentiality at all times.
- Adhere to policies and procedures including quality and patient safety protocols, verification of benefit eligibility, pre-authorization requirements, payment collections, no shows, etc. as required.
- Performs other duties as assigned.
